VR‑Enabled Watercoolers: Re‑engineering Informal Networks in the Hybrid Era
Embedding VR‑driven watercooler spaces into hybrid office designs reconstructs the informal networks that underpin career capital, creating a systemic lever that reshapes promotion pathways and institutional power.
Dek: Hybrid work has fragmented the spontaneous exchanges that once powered organizational learning. By embedding VR‑driven “digital watercoolers” into re‑imagined office footprints, firms are reconstructing the informal circuitry that underpins career capital and institutional resilience.
Macro Context: The Vanishing Watercooler
The pandemic‑induced shift to hybrid schedules has erased the physical proximity that sustained informal knowledge flows. A 2025 survey of 3,200 U.S. employees found that 68 % perceived a decline in “spontaneous peer interaction,” correlating with a 12 % dip in perceived career advancement opportunities [2]. The erosion of these micro‑conversations weakens the tacit transmission of norms, market intelligence, and mentorship—core components of career capital that historically accelerated upward mobility [1].
Concurrently, enterprise adoption of immersive technologies is accelerating. Gartner’s 2024 forecast reports that 71 % of large firms have either deployed or plan to deploy VR/AR for training, collaboration, or employee engagement [1]. This convergence of a social deficit and a technological surplus creates a structural opening for “digital watercoolers” to re‑anchor informal networks within the hybrid work model.
The redesign of office real estate further amplifies this dynamic. Companies are shrinking dedicated desk footprints by an average of 30 % while allocating 45 % of remaining space to “collaboration pods” equipped with mixed‑reality headsets [3]. These pods are not merely aesthetic; they constitute a physical‑digital interface that scaffolds the emergent VR watercooler ecosystem.
Mechanism: Replicating the Watercooler Effect in Virtual Spaces

Digital Confluence Platforms
Virtual reality chat rooms and avatar‑based lounges now host the equivalent of hallway banter. Platforms such as Meta’s Horizon Workrooms and Microsoft Mesh report a 38 % increase in “social presence” metrics when users engage in unstructured VR sessions versus traditional video calls [4]. The underlying mechanism is the restoration of proxemic cues—eye contact, gestural feedback, and spatial awareness—that video conferencing strips away.

Structured Hybrid Communication
Hybrid schedules have forced firms to formalize communication channels. A 2023 Deloitte study notes that 60 % of organizations have instituted “virtual office hours” to compensate for reduced physical overlap [4]. Embedding VR watercooler sessions within these hours provides a low‑stakes venue for cross‑functional dialogue, preserving the serendipitous discovery that fuels innovation.
Collaborative Artefacts in Immersive Environments
VR whiteboarding, 3‑D prototyping, and spatial data visualizations extend the watercooler beyond conversation to joint creation. Siemens’ “Digital Twin Lounge,” launched in 2024, enables engineers worldwide to convene in a shared virtual factory floor, reducing design iteration cycles by 22 % [5]. The artefact‑centric interaction redefines the watercooler from a gossip hub to a co‑creation node, amplifying its impact on skill acquisition and knowledge diffusion.
Systemic Ripple Effects
Cultural Recalibration
The re‑introduction of informal networks via VR triggers a broader cultural shift. Organizations that embed digital watercoolers report a 75 % rise in employee‑reported sense of belonging, a metric closely linked to retention in high‑skill cohorts [2]. This suggests that the technology is not merely a communication tool but a structural lever that rebalances power asymmetries between remote and on‑site staff.
Policy Realignment
Hybrid work policies are evolving to codify “digital presence” expectations. Companies such as JPMorgan Chase have instituted a “VR participation quota,” mandating two 30‑minute immersive sessions per week for all staff [6]. This policy embeds the watercooler into performance metrics, aligning informal networking with formal evaluation frameworks and thereby institutionalizing the new mode of career capital accumulation.
Architectural Innovation
Office redesigns now treat VR pods as infrastructural nodes akin to elevators or conference rooms. The “Flexi‑Hub” model pioneered by WeWork in 2025 integrates modular pod clusters with adaptive lighting and acoustic zoning, reducing average noise levels by 18 % while increasing pod utilization to 62 % during peak collaboration windows [3]. The physical reallocation underscores a systemic reorientation toward hybrid‑centric interaction spaces.

Human Capital Trajectory: Winners, Losers, and the Redistribution of Career Capital

Accelerated Skill Signals for Early‑Career Professionals
Junior employees who master VR collaboration tools acquire visible digital fluency, a signal increasingly weighted in promotion algorithms. A 2024 internal study at Accenture revealed that staff with ≥10 hours of VR interaction per month were 1.4 times more likely to receive accelerated leadership tracks [7]. The digital watercooler thus becomes a conduit for rapid skill signaling, compressing traditional tenure‑based ladders.
Mid‑Level Managers Facing Visibility Gaps
Conversely, managers anchored in legacy communication styles risk marginalization. Those who eschew immersive participation experience a 9 % decline in peer‑referenced project assignments, indicating a diffusion of informal sponsorship away from conventional hierarchies [8]. The structural shift reconfigures the patronage network, rewarding adaptability over positional authority.
Equity Implications
Access to high‑quality VR hardware remains uneven across geographies and income brackets. Firms that subsidize headsets for remote staff mitigate this disparity, as evidenced by IBM’s 2025 “Inclusive Immersion” program, which correlated with a 12 % reduction in promotion latency for underrepresented groups [9]. The policy illustrates how institutional power can be leveraged to transform the digital watercooler from a potential source of inequality into a democratizing platform for career mobility.
Five‑Year Outlook: Institutional Consolidation and Emerging Asymmetries
By 2029, we anticipate three converging trends that will solidify the digital watercooler’s role in the corporate ecosystem.

- Standardization of Immersive Protocols – Industry consortia (e.g., the Immersive Workplace Alliance) will publish interoperable standards for avatar identity, data security, and interaction logging, reducing friction and fostering cross‑company collaboration.
- Integration with Talent Analytics – HR information systems will ingest VR interaction metadata, enabling predictive models of employee engagement and succession readiness. This will embed informal network metrics into formal talent pipelines, further institutionalizing the watercooler’s influence on career trajectories.
- Emergence of “Hybrid Hubs” as Strategic Assets – Corporations will treat VR‑enabled collaboration zones as real‑estate assets, allocating budgetary line items for pod upgrades and spatial design akin to traditional office leasing. Firms that underinvest risk a systemic erosion of informal knowledge flows, potentially widening the performance gap with early‑adopter competitors.
The structural shift toward immersive informal networks will thus rewire the mechanisms of career capital formation, reshape institutional power dynamics, and embed new systemic dependencies within hybrid work architectures.
